struō strūxī, strūctus, ere
STRV-,
to place together, heap up, pile, arrange
: quasi structa et nexa verbis, etc.: lateres, qui
super musculo struantur, Cs.: ad sidera
montīs, O.: ordine longam
penum, V.: altaria donis,
to load
, V.: acervum,
to pile up
, H.—
To make by joining together, build, erect, fabricate, make, form, construct
: per speluncas saxis structas: Templa saxo structa
vetusto, V.: domos, H.—
To set in order, arrange, draw up
: copias ante frontem castrorum, Cs.:
omnīs armatos in campo,
L.—Fig.,
to prepare, cause, occasion, devise, contrive, instigate
: aliquid calamitatis: insidias: recuperandi regni
consilia, L.: Quid struit?
V.—
To order, arrange, dispose, regulate
: verba: bene structa conlocatio.
